At my agency we probably build two custom sites a month. We used to do this with PHP WordPress templates, then we moved to Nuxt server side rendered on Node (Heroku), but now we are all static site Nuxt on Netlify and it’s SO MUCH better. Headless WordPress as backend. As long as you/client can deal with the build times it’s fantastic from a speed, SEO and uptime POV. Also just way cheaper to host it. Incremental Static Generation seems like the ideal solution, looking forward to that with Nuxt 3. |
